4.2.6 Read Page (0x06)
Table 4.6
The Read Page command takes as arguments the first page address to read (Page Address), the number of pages to
read (Read Length) and the byte offset in the data buffer (Data Buffer Offset). If any of the pages to be read are
password protected a Password Authentication is necessary before doing a read operation. If read fails, the Result
Register is updated with an ‘error’ value and command execution finishes. After successful communication, the first
page is read and stored in the data buffer. Command continues to read subsequent pages if the Read Length is
higher than 1. If everything goes well all bytes are copied to the Data Buffer starting from Data Buffer Offset and the
Result Register is updated with a ‘No Error’ value.
